Solve the problem of students’ loneliness in learningIn my opinion, the significance of educational live streaming is first and foremost to solve the problem of loneliness among students in their studies. Let us recall ourselves, do we often get stuck in the process of learning new knowledge and skills on our own? At this time, don’t we really hope that there is someone who can help us sort out our thoughts and solve this problem? Even if there is no one to counsel us, wouldn’t it feel better if someone could give us some encouragement or, most basically, someone could listen to us? This is normal. We have such needs, and our students will certainly have such needs during the learning process. Why can educational live streaming solve this problem? While listening to the teacher's lecture on the other side of the Internet, I exchange views with my classmates; if I encounter a problem, I raise it and the teacher will answer my question. If there is something I don't understand, I can communicate with the teacher in real time; the opinions I expressed in the live class were agreed by many classmates, and I was so happy! The teacher praised my answer to a question raised by another classmate, saying that I had a thorough understanding. I was so happy! Not only did I learn a lot from today’s live broadcast, I also met a few friends who share similar views as me. We exchanged contact information with each other privately. I am so happy! Can the above-mentioned methods solve the problem of loneliness? We originally chose live open classes because we got the inspiration from continuous communication with early users. And the facts have proved how correct this choice is. 2. Education live broadcast will also undertake corresponding operational goalsSecondly, I think that for online schools, educational live broadcasts will also carry corresponding operational goals.
In comparison, the main goal of one-on-one or small group (less than 5 people) educational live broadcasts is relatively simple - to achieve teaching service effects. This is how 1-on-1 tutoring to solve problems (answering questions in K12, practical problems encountered in vocational education), how 1-on-1 oral English learning works, and how online flipped classrooms (moving group discussions online as well) work. Everything is done to ensure that the student's learning effect meets or even exceeds expectations. So before we start a live broadcast, we must figure out why we want to start a live broadcast? What value can I use live streaming to achieve for my students? What value can I use live streaming to achieve for my online school? Only when we have a deep understanding and clear goals can we begin to prepare our own educational live broadcast in a targeted manner. How to run a successful live open classWe mentioned above that live open classes can bring great value to online schools, including increasing registration conversions, increasing activity, recalling old users, sales conversions, etc. Since live open classes are so good, should we start live streaming right away? Of course not. If you don’t understand the following points, don’t even think about giving a successful live open class.
1. Set a small goal for yourself firstIt is best if this small goal is quantifiable. Generally speaking, live open classes are like a group activity, and the increase in activity is inevitable. Of course, because of the different content, it increases the activity of different groups of people. Registration conversion and sales conversion, these two goals may conflict somewhat (but not absolutely), so many times we have to choose a more important one. For example, if I have 1 million free students but only 1,000 paying students, I think the goal of paid conversion might be more suitable for me. But if my online school only has 10,000 or 20,000 students now, then it may be more important for me to attract new students. 2. Determine the content based on the goalIf you want to increase the number of registrations, then find a KOL/expert in the industry to give lectures. It doesn’t really matter whether this kind of open class contains useful information or not (of course, useful information is relative), and there are many people who come to support the opinion leader. If the purpose is to increase sales, then find a teacher who has opened paid courses to teach some practical content, especially if his paid courses contain very valuable and popular content, which is very suitable for live open classes to increase sales. 3. Target users based on contentIf I invite a data scientist ranked in the top 10 in the world to talk about how a big data scientist grew from a rookie to his current level, and the title or content is marked "Contains the Tao and Art of Big Data", then my target users are actually very large. All practitioners in the big data industry, whether you are a small shrimp or a senior executive, whether you are a developer or a data analyst , will be very interested. And all those who are interested in big data, are preparing to learn big data, are preparing to switch to big data or intend to switch to big data can come to this course. Then we segment the users, locate where they are likely to appear, and find out how we can notify them. Taking the above open class as an example, the target audience can be divided like this:
The first type of people may be fresh graduates, young people who have worked for one or two years, or workers who have worked for several years and hope to seek a breakthrough with higher salary. They are often active in various places where they can learn big data related knowledge for free - QQ groups, WeChat public accounts, Weibo, WeChat groups , community websites, technical forums/blogs, search engines, and of course, online education platforms. Now that we know where they are, it would be relatively easy to notify them, right?
The second type of people , a few of whom may be KOLs in some technical forums and blogs, should be senior R&D personnel in the company (members of a technical COE), or technical managers (project managers, architects), or even technical decision makers (chief architects, CTOs, data scientists). These people's time is very precious, so most of the time they will not go to QQ groups or WeChat groups to chat, and only a few people will go to technical forums/blogs to share. Of course, these people will more or less subscribe to some WeChat public accounts or big Weibo accounts. Of course, when they need to learn something they haven’t learned before, they will also seek information and answers through search; This type of people is relatively scattered, but we can also reach them through WeChat public account advertising, DSP advertising, or search advertising. After all, this does not conflict with the channels of the first type of people. It’s just that the advertising copy and pictures may need to be changed accordingly. 4.
